Pahang to fly state flag half-mast over demise of Queen Elizabeth II

KUANTAN, Sept 9 — The Pahang flag will be flown half-mast for three days from tomorrow (September 10) as a mark of respect for Queen Elizabeth II, who passed away yesterday.

Pahang state secretary Datuk Seri Sallehuddin Ishak in a statement today said that this was in line with the Yang di-Pertuan Agong Al-Sultan Abdullah Ri'ayatuddin Al-Mustafa Billah Shah directive.

Yesterday, Buckingham Palace announced the demise of the longest-reigning monarch in British history at Balmoral, Scotland. She was 96.

Pahang Menteri Besar Datuk Seri Wan Rosdy Wan Ismail in a statement posted on his official social media page expressed his condolences to the British Royal Family, all its people and Commonwealth citizens over the demise.

— Bernama
